| Proj. U | - Projected umbra area in millionths of solar disc, negative values indicate | |
|
that the umbra consists of fragmented regions which cannot be separated without losing umbral area. In this way several spots (intensity minima in the umbra) have a common umbra, e.g. -2 means that the given spot shares an umbra with spot No.2, and the common U value is indicated at spot No.2. |
||
| Proj. WS | - Projected whole spot area in millionths of solar disc, negative values indicate | |
|
that several umbras have a common penumbra, e.g. -7 means that the given umbra shares a penumbra with umbra No.7, and the WS value is indicated at No.7. |
||
| Corr. U | - Corrected umbra area in millionths of solar hemisphere, for negative values see above | |
| Corr. WS | - Corrected whole spot area in millionths of solar hemisphere, for negative values see above | |
| B | - Heliographic latitude B; positive: North, negative: South | |
| L | - Heliographic longitude L | |
| LCM | - Longitudinal distance from the Sun's central meridian | |
| Pos. angle | - Position angle | |
| r | - Distance from the centre of Sun's disc in terms of Sun's radius | |
| MU | - Mean magnetic field within the umbra contour averaged the pixel values with sign. | |
| MP | - Mean magnetic field within the penumbra contour averaged the pixel values with sign. | |
